用Windows的IT部門不用再羨慕Docker帶給Linux應用程序的巨大便利啦,因為他們現在也能夠基于容器管理Windows Server了。
微軟和Docker宣布合作,新的Docker引擎版本將容器引入Windows Server。但是受到另一家公司的打擊。
最近DH2i公司公布了其DxEnterprise容器管理軟件,是首個基于Windows Server容器推出企業級管理軟件的公司。
容器激發了人們對更高的整合水平和未來服務器虛擬化的討論。與虛擬機(VM)不同,單個容器不需要單獨的操作系統實例。很多分析家看到了某些應用場景中容器替代VM的潛在能力。直到最近,人們的關注點還在基于Linux的Docker容器上。
“有了DxEnterprise,你不再需要為微軟Hyper-V支付高昂的費用,”Dragon Slayer Consulting公司的高級分析家Marc Staimer稱,“另外,在不同VM上不同實例中運行應用程序時不再產生費用。因此,你得到的是更佳的性能和更少的成本。”
DxEnterprise使用訂閱模式,每年每核心售價1500美元,每年每增加一核心,費用增加360美元。容器和VM定價并不是同一基準,但是Hyper-V和VMware定價將根據環境的不同而發生變化。
如同基于hypervisor的虛擬化花了幾年的時間逐漸成熟,Staimer認為容器出現在大部分企業中也是需要一定時間的。同時,雖然DH2i的軟件并沒有對VMware產生即時威脅,但對于微軟來說意義巨大。
Hyper-V的困境
這幾年Hyper-V對抗VMware的成就有目共睹,根據IDC全球季度服務器跟蹤報告,在hypervisor市場,Hyper-V的份額從2012年的26%爬升到2014年的30.6%,而這一段時間內,VMware的市場份額從51.5%下降到46.4%。Hyper-V在注重成本的小型和中型企業以及測試和開發環境中的采用情況尤為強勁。正如Hyper-V近年來獲得普及的原因一樣,這些組織很可能因為同樣的原因被容器所吸引。
“如果這些組織已經圍繞VMware hypervisor創建了基礎施、處理器、政策機制的話,可能不會轉型,”Staimer說,“但是如果他們沒有使用VMware——事實上大多數SMB也不會使用——那么他們會有不同的玩法。他們可能會考慮DxEnterprise并且思考‘也許我能夠縮減成本。’部署Hyper-V的組織通常與使用VMware的關注點有所不同。”
Eversheds是一家國際律師事務所,技術服務經理Dean Bray表示,DxEnterprise能夠為企業節約成本,集成的自動化工具能夠大大簡化管理,這些優勢吸引了他們。
兩年前,在從Windows Server 2003到Windows Server 2008的大型遷移工程中,Eversheds開始使用DH2i的軟件。現在,幾乎90%的SQL Server實例運行在DH2i容器中,Bray說。
Bray說:“事實上,我們與DH2i合作之后節省了40%許可成本。”
標準化vs. 功能化
分析家稱接下來的幾年內將有更多的企業投入容器管理技術開發。DH2i的長期勝利將取決于市場是否建立單個平臺的標準化——如Docker——還是使用多個平臺,Virtualization Practice公司的首席分析師Edward Haletky說。
“有了集裝箱化,我想人們可能會選擇基于功能的容器而不是標準化,”Haletky說,“想想看,現在我們有多個瀏覽器和很多個桌面操作系統。”
如果虛擬化廠商如VMware和微軟繼續發力特定的方法并開發一個可行的具有先進管理功能的容器平臺,這可能會動搖整個市場。
“如果微軟推出Windows Docker,將是一種有趣的改變大局的方式,”Haletky說,“Docker以外的容器平臺將無法生存,標準化將戰勝功能化。”
即使微軟和Docker交付了Windows容器,也未必是在宣判DH2i的死刑。DH2i CEO Don Boxley說,公司的管理軟件將能夠支持未來的Windows應用容器——包括微軟的——同時還將提供競爭對手無法匹及的更先進的能力、編配和資源管理功能。